Refractive Mistakes


Refractive mistakes are vision issues brought on by an imperfectly shaped eyeball, cornea or lens. Glasses, call lenses as well as refractive surgical treatment such as LASIK attempt to deal with these by making light rays concentrate on the retina appropriately.

Throughout eye surgery, your cosmetic surgeon alters the form of your cornea to remedy your refractive error. This is done by utilizing lasers to improve the cornea to ensure that light rays concentrate straight onto your retina, which gets rid of obscured vision and offers you clearer, crisper vision.

In many cases, your LASIK surgery may not totally fix your vision. The result of this is called recurring refractive mistake or astigmatism. This can create visual acuity to lower at night or create glow and also haloes.

The Treatment


LASIK is a surgery that reshapes the cornea to correct your refractive error. This implies that light is concentrated on the retina (the part of your eye where aesthetic pictures are translated) correctly.

The procedure is executed making use of a laser and also can take less than thirty minutes per eye. Your eyes will certainly be numbed with numbing declines prior to the surgery starts.



After numbing is full, the doctor uses a laser system to reshape your cornea. A number of pulses of laser light are sent out to your cornea, painlessly reshaping it.

Most of the times, the laser reshapes your cornea without leaving any type of stitches in place.

Your surgeon may additionally use a suction ring on your eye to assist hold it open while reducing the flap. The ring can occasionally create a sensation of pressure, which lowers your vision a little bit.

You might experience some hazy vision after the surgical treatment, but it ought to enhance within 2 to 3 weeks. You must plan for a follow-up see with your medical professional in the very first week after the treatment to look at your development.

Complications


While LASIK is safe as well as reliable, it can be accompanied by complications. These are unusual, however they can influence your vision.

During surgical procedure, the specialist makes use of a laser to change the shape of the cornea to fix your refractive mistake. This treatment is just one of one of the most typical eye surgical treatments worldwide.

A lot of LASIK individuals accomplish 20/20 vision after their surgical treatment. Nonetheless, regarding 1 percent of individuals experience severe or permanent negative effects.

Flap troubles are uncommon and most instances settle within a few weeks after surgery. Flap problems can be caused by the outermost corneal cells layer expanding unusually below the flap during the healing process.

Scattered lamellar keratitis (DLK) is a rare post-operative issue that occurs under the LASIK flap. Therapy is frequent dosages of steroid eye drops, and the doctor might require to raise the flap to rinse out the inflammatory cells.

Various other complications include refractive regression, a condition where your vision modifications back to your initial prescription after surgical treatment. This complication is much more usual in individuals who are older than age 35, yet can take place in any individual.
